People with Long Covid have the most respiratory and mental symptoms.

COVID-19 Information Center reports Long Covid symptoms, new or ongoing symptoms. After being infected with COVID-19 long-term effects on health Symptoms may last for at least 2 months. There are 6 common symptoms.

1. Respiratory system, found at 44.38%, including shortness of breath, chronic cough

2 Psychological systems found 32.1%, namely insomnia, anxiety, depression.

3. Nervous system: found 27.33%, including acute local weakness, headache, dizziness, forgetfulness, muscle atrophy

4. Cardiovascular system: found 22.86%, including chest pain, palpitations

5. Skin system: found 22.8%, including hair loss, allergic rash

6. General system, found 23.41%, including fatigue, muscle aches, joint pain

Most of these abnormal symptoms go away on their own. If the patient has symptoms for more than 2 months, they should see a doctor at a hospital near their home.
